Sellaphix's desk was about the size of a small country cottage. Beneath it, he'd found a suitable place for a rather large rug the properties of which he only spoke about in confidence due to the current illegality of owning flying carpets. The desk kept it properly weighed down, but it didn't stop the rug (called Tafresh) from tapping its tassles impatiently when scuffed or stepped on.
The alchemist himself had finished putting the notes on the board and the lists, ingredients and diagrams all jockeyed about for lead position. The draught description kept shoving over to the left to edge out the boiling instructions and the drawing of the swiftthistle kept adding more leaves to itself in order to appear larger. The notes would write on the magical chalkboard all period, making note taking somewhat difficult.
Sellaphix himself was pouring over a crossword puzzle from the Boston Augury. Unlike muggle puzzles, the wizarding counterpart allowed answers in rune, glyph and symbol. There were a few burn holes in bottom columns where Sellaphix had burned out answers he was not pleased about answering with drops of acid.
Teaching freshmen courses was more about crowd control than anything else, teaching the children how to learn rather than teaching them anything useful. But they'd get to use plenty of fire, which would keep them entertained.
